This paper offers a conceptual understanding of the Islamic housing loan (BaiBithaman Ajil) with a special focus on the operational matters and the factors that affect the acceptance of Bai-Bithaman Ajil. Approach: This paper incorporates relevant findings and issues surrounding the acceptance and implementation of the Islamic housing loan Findings: This paper offer more insights on the challenges faced by Islamic banking institutions to deal with both muslim and non-muslim markets in terms of the marketability of the product especially multi-racial society.
